What are the applications of miniature ultra-high frequency (UHF) connectors?

Introducing the application areas and future market forecasts of miniature ultra-high frequency (UHF) connectors
Dec 3rd,2024 802 Views
Micro ultra-high frequency (UHF) connectors are miniaturized connection devices for high-frequency signal transmission, which are widely used in communications, automobiles, medical and industrial automation. According to different application scenarios and technical characteristics, UHF connectors can be divided into multiple types such as RF connectors, coaxial connectors, microwave connectors, etc. These connectors are usually characterized by high frequency, low loss, high reliability and miniaturization, which can meet the needs of modern electronic devices for high-performance connections.

With the rapid development of 5G communications, the Internet of Things (IoT) and smart devices, the demand for micro UHF connectors in China continues to grow. In 2023, the market size of micro UF connectors in China will reach RMB 12 billion, a year-on-year increase of 15%. It is expected that by 2025, the market size will further expand to RMB 16 billion,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of about 12%.
Main application areas
1. Communications industry:
The communications industry is one of the largest application areas for micro UHF connectors. In 2023, the communications industry accounted for 45% of the Chinese micro UHF connector market, with a market size of approximately RMB 5.4 billion. With the full deployment and commercial use of 5G networks, this proportion is expected to increase to 50% by 2025, and the market size will reach RMB 8 billion.
2. Automotive industry:
With the advancement of automotive intelligence and electrification, the demand for high-performance connectors in vehicle communication systems and sensors continues to increase. In 2023, the automotive industry accounted for 20% of China's micro U connector market, with a market size of approximately RMB 2.4 billion. It is expected that by 2025, this proportion will increase to 25%, and the market size will reach RMB 4 billion.
3. Medical industry:
The high precision and reliability requirements of medical equipment have made the application of micro UHF connectors increasingly widespread in this field. In 2023, the medical industry accounted for 15% of China's micro UHF connector market, with a market size of approximately RMB 1.8 billion. It is expected that by 2025, this proportion will remain stable, and the market size will reach RMB 2.4 billion.
4. Industrial automation:
The growing demand for high-frequency signal transmission in industrial automation equipment has promoted the application of micro UHF connectors in this field. In 2023, industrial automation accounted for 10% of China's micro UHF connector market, with a market size of about RMB 1.2 billion. It is expected that by 2025, this proportion will increase to 12%, and the market size will reach RMB 1.92 billion.
5. Other fields:
Including consumer electronics, aerospace and other fields, accounting for 10% of China's micro HF connector market in 2023, with a market size of about RMB 1.2 billion. It is expected that by 2025, this proportion will remain stable, and the market size will reach RMB 1.68 billion.
